At Coinme, we're redefining access to financial services in a digital world.
By combining the cutting-edge power of blockchain technology with everyday simplicity, we make digital currencies accessible and usable for all.As the world's largest network of cryptocurrency kiosks, we're breaking down barriers to crypto adoption, enabling cash-to-crypto transactions at over 40,000 locations nationwide.
Whether it's through our seamless mobile app, secure digital wallet, or integrations with Decentralized Finance (DeFi) services, Coinme is empowering individuals to store, trade, and pay with their money—on their terms.We're big enough to lead the charge in decentralized finance but small enough that your ideas will make waves.
Every role at Coinme contributes to building a financial future where everyone has the tools to thrive.
At Coinme, your growth fuels our mission.
Together, we RISE.Senior Full Stack Software EngineerCreating a great customer experience through web applications is core to Coinme's success.
The Customer Experience team is responsible for ensuring that our users can seamlessly access and utilize Coinme's products.
As a Senior Full Stack Software Engineer, you will lead by example, guiding junior team members while architecting and developing scalable, high-performance web applications.You will work with cutting-edge technologies, including React, TypeScript, and Node.js, to create innovative and intuitive financial experiences.
We value engineers who are passionate, mission-driven, and able to make data-informed decisions to continuously improve our platform.What You'll Be Working OnTechnical Leadership : Provide mentorship and guidance to junior developers, setting best practices for clean, scalable, and maintainable code.Frontend Development : Build high-performance React applications with TypeScript, Redux (RTK), and styled-components while ensuring a seamless user experience.Backend Development : Work with Node.js / NestJS to develop and optimize API services.Collaboration : Work closely with Product and Design teams to translate business needs into technical solutions.Scalability & Performance : Design and deliver scalable, resilient, and secure web applications.CI / CD & Testing : Help create and maintain an efficient CI / CD pipeline, incorporating unit testing and static analysis tools (Jest, Testing Library, Storybook).Monitoring & Analytics : Implement instrumentation and logging for performance tracking and data-driven improvements.Security & Compliance : Build secure solutions in compliance with industry best practices and regulatory requirements.What We're Looking ForBachelor's degree in Computer Science, Software Engineering, or equivalent experience.6+ years of hands-on experience in web development, including : Strong JavaScript & TypeScript fundamentalsExpertise in React.js (functional components, hooks, Redux / RTK)Proficiency in HTML / CSS and component-based UI developmentExperience with styled-components, ThemeProvider, and design systemsFamiliarity with micro-frontend architecturesBackend experience with Node.js / Express and API development.Strong understanding of web architecture, functional programming, and performance optimization.Familiarity with AWSPassion for fintech and creating solutions that improve people's financial lives.Strong communication skills and ability to work in a remote, cross-functional team.Not Required, But Nice to HaveExperience with consumer-facing web applications.Knowledge of accessibility best practices (WCAG, ARIA).Experience with internationalization (i18next).Familiarity with cryptocurrency, blockchain technologies, or highly regulated industries.This is a fully remote position.
Must be willing to work some overlap between EST.
English is our global team's common language, so strong verbal and written communication skills in English are required.Seniority levelSeniority levelMid-Senior levelEmployment typeEmployment typeContractJob functionJob functionEngineering and Information TechnologyReferrals increase your chances of interviewing at Coinme by 2xWe're unlocking community knowledge in a new way.
Experts add insights directly into each article, started with the help of AI.
J-18808-Ljbffr
Senior Software Engineer • São Paulo, Brasil